Transaction 201641ee0b14d8e58eb77052f312fbe10d524fa8380bfaca64c5b0b03fc99866

1 Input
2 Outputs
  • 201641ee0b14d8e58eb77052f312fbe10d524fa8380bfaca64c5b0b03fc99866:0
  • value  848599520
    address  3DzMNEfMMsEWbDxet1m55T7YxhPQVy8kBL
  • 201641ee0b14d8e58eb77052f312fbe10d524fa8380bfaca64c5b0b03fc99866:1
  • value  5977400
    address  1PR3ftgyYcjBRFgG9fjnoKdLJkt4FFZ8sY